WATT DELIGHTED WITH ANOTHER TRIUMPH

3 April 2021

Goal-scorer Elliot Watt lauded another Bantams victory - following an impressive 4-1 win over Forest Green Rovers. 

The 21-year-old netted the opening goal of the contest at the Utilita Energy Stadium - on his return to the starting 11. 

Watt stressed the importance of City gaining back-to-back successes and was thoroughly impressed with his side’s all-round performance. 

He said: “After getting back to winning ways against Colchester United, it was important we added to that. 

“Forest Green are a good side and are up there for a reason, so it felt great to have won by a large margin. 

“I thought we played very well in all areas of the field. We were clinical going forward and defended very well.

“Hopefully, we can keep up our momentum in our upcoming games.” 

The City midfielder was also thrilled to score his third goal for the club, and second against Mark Cooper’s men this season. 

The former Wolverhampton Wanderers playmaker has played appeared in every league game so far this season, and hit the back of the net for the first time since November. 

He added: “Of course, it felt great to score the opening goal. 

“I do not get many, so it is always nice when I do find the net. 

“The ball fell to me in a good position and, thankfully, I struck it well enough for it to beat the goalkeeper.  

“I am grateful to have played in so many games this season and am just hoping I can continue to improve.

“The most important thing is that we carry on winning and I am delighted to have helped the team do that against Forest Green.”
